Output 259fab4ac60df61a536c3b275e13f40850c121ca1f5741176b84b78ed0e62dbe:1

value
2794654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c40a90c649f1dbcb821deaeea748c2afef3f561a OP_EQUAL
address
3KZb2FLtTxer43dz3m7wS86fhktdrMarsa
transaction
259fab4ac60df61a536c3b275e13f40850c121ca1f5741176b84b78ed0e62dbe
spent
true